Hi Guy's,

I just bought an aluminum welded boat that seems to leak on the seems. I thought weld boats didn't leak... But now I have and need to fix it.

Is it better to seal and paint the bottom half or actully try to have it welded. I plan on leaving in the water for about 3 months.

if welding is required is there an @ home version or it this best left tot he perfessionals?

Re: Aluminum Boat Leaking

Leave the welding to a pro. In a flash you could be looking at some HUGE ugly holes if you have not welded aluminum sheets. Are the welds or seams cracked? Worn thin? If it is just a few minor "non-structural" areas you should use Gluvit. That will seal it up and it is the right stuff for the job.

If you do have it welded and it still might have a few pinholes..... again use Gluvit.

Re: Aluminum Boat Leaking

To check it out properly and give the welder some clues, fill the hull with water and mark any leaks with some orange marking paint. The paint will make a nice halo around the leaks.
